It had been so easy…

A knife in her father’s back as he retired to his room after a long war meeting. An imperceptible poison in her fuddy-duddy old uncle’s tea as he sat down for his afternoon cup. A single lightning bolt to her older brother’s heart while he sat daydreaming about dragons and glory. And her mother, who had always enjoyed physical affection, received a powerful hug of asphyxiation.

Azula had always wanted her family to love her, but they had always been so busy it was like they hardly noticed she even existed. Now, staring down at their bodies at her feet, the Princess knew that they could finally be hers. They would adore her, cherish her, and give her the love she so desperately craved.

She laid herself down amidst them, tears and laughter spilling forth from her joyously. There would be no more contending for their love now; just her – they would love only her…

…and they would never leave her again.

It was a long-standing game between the three friends. Azula would practice perfecting her lightning techniques, while Mai and Ty Lee would do all in their power to try and get her to mess up. None of the girls could remember how this silly little tradition had started, but it was as addicting to play as fire flakes were to eat. The Princess had always won the game, never seeming to be distracted enough to lose control of the power at her fingertips. But until the acrobat and the knife-thrower bested her, they had no intention of stopping.

It wasn’t until they had defeated the Kyoshi Warriors that the game finally turned from Azula’s favor. It happened on the day following the battle; it was quiet, peaceful…and utterly boring. The Princess rose with the sun, as usual, and stretched her muscles to get ready to run through the drills of her deadly power over and over again.

As Azula began to generate her lighting, Ty Lee – who had been watching her intently, flipped as quietly as she could up alongside the Princess. When Azula’s fingers came together, bringing the warring energies inside her back into balance, the acrobat made her move. She placed a chaste kiss – tender and feather light, upon the Princess’ lips.

The next thing Azula knew, she was picking herself up off the ground a good distance from where she had been previously standing.

It was a formal occasion, a luxurious banquet for a politician who had finally decided to retire after decades of faithful service to her grandfather. However, Azula was finding it absolutely impossible to enjoy herself. The dress that her mother had forced her to wear was terribly uncomfortable; it was itchy and chafed fiercely. And her older brother seemed to be getting more attention than she was – though how this was even possible, Azula still hadn’t figured.

The young Princess’ one saving grace was the fact that Ty Lee, one of the new friends she had made at the Royal Fire Academy for Girls, was with her. Yet for hours now, all Azula had listened to was Ty Lee ramble on about some boy that she was convinced had been staring at Azula all evening. She urged the Princess to go talk with him, but Azula refused; the pintsized nobleman couldn’t have been staring at her, right?

When Ty Lee wandered off to get something to eat, Azula’s question was answered; the boy was slowly walking up to her. The Princess’ mind froze, she had no idea what to do or say; nothing like this had ever happened to her before.

“Princess?” the young boy said tentatively. “I…I was wondering…” his voice trailed off, it was obvious he was battling uncertainty. Azula could feel her tiny heart beating faster; perhaps Ty Lee had been correct, perhaps this boy really did have an interest in her. The boy straightened, apparently over his doubt. Now was the moment of truth…

“I was just wondering…when your friend comes back, could you tell her I think she’s really pretty?”

When her mother had first started to visit her in the old jail-tower by the palace, Azula would shriek and flail. The defeated Princess couldn’t tell whether what she was seeing was really her mother, or just another illusion created by her broken mind. Yet, as an indeterminable amount of time passed for her, Azula finally began to except that what she was holding onto was real, and not just some perverse phantom.

“Mommy! Mommy! I love you, please don’t leave me again!” she would yell, crying out to her mother with her arms stretched wide.

And her mother would stay. She would hold her daughter, comfort her, and whisper sweet and loving things into her ears. The fallen Princess would then cry against her mother’s chest, clutching the older woman tightly in a strong embrace.

The guards outside Azula’s cell always watched these visits in fascination. Until, one day, with tears streaming down his face, one of the guards finally had enough. He himself had a daughter not much older than Azula, and these displays were becoming too difficult for him to watch. He turned to his counterpart.

“Go. Get the Firelord,” he whispered sadly. “He…he needs to see this.”

As the second guard ran off, the first resumed his silent vigil over the broken Princess. Fresh streams of tears slid down his face as he watched her once again fall to her knees and clutch the empty air, crying and holding onto the nothingness before her while mumbling words he could never make out clearly. He only hoped that whatever reality the young girl was lost in was better than the truth he saw.
